I was on the September 11th sailing to Norway and Iceland and Cholette was the concierge. We were in a 2 bedroom non haven suite and we had reserved seating in the theatre each night. She reserved the front row of the first upstairs section as well as all of the second section on the left. We always sat in the front row so its possible she reserved extra seating for the non haven suite guests.

I recently returned from the Jade and it took me a while to find the USB charging sockets! For me they were located on the wall mounted bedside lamps, either on the front or on the underside.

Yes, this was on the Jade, just under a month ago. I was quite nervous that the perks for non haven suite guests may have been altered but we did get everything we were supposed to get - including priority boarding, disembarkation at all ports (including tenders) lunch and dinner in cagneys/modernos, free room service etc.
One thing I did do however was ask our butler about the reserved seats on day one. He immediately phoned the concierge who told him this was fine and where the reserved seats were.
I do get the feeling that the seating for non haven suites may be seen as something they allow at their own discretion. Having said that, I have travelled twice in non haven suites (jade and dawn) and got reserved seating in both.
